Output 68e9ee95cdf8e1ac28d7bf18598c0d03d1de9a51979639c657ee57678401953a:23

value
334132
script pubkey
OP_0 OP_PUSHBYTES_20 40c396f26efc8b74fec5f71a386216249e5a6ee0
address
bc1qgrpedunwlj9hflk97udrscskyj095mhqztlaq5
transaction
68e9ee95cdf8e1ac28d7bf18598c0d03d1de9a51979639c657ee57678401953a
spent
true